Here's a homemade recipe (very simple) given to me by my mom:
Ingredients:
2 stalks of mui choy (salted)
Minced garlic (about 2 tsp)
Soy sauce
Pork chopped into bite sized pieces
Method: Heat up about 1 tsp of oil in the wok. Put in minced garlic and fry till fragrant. Add a little bit of soy sauce for flavour. Then put in the pork pieces and stir fry till almost cooked. Finally add in the chopped mui choy (about 1 inch pieces) and add some water and stir occassionally till cooked. It's a great and simple recipe.. will put in pictures next time.
